I go to a World Gym; basic bodybuilding and cardio equipment. World is a franchise, so they're all different. But the one I go to is owned by an old bodybuilding champ whose motto is "Get Serious!", and he runs a serious gym. Nicely painted, equipment in good repair and quickly fixed if something happened, always clean, always somebody running a carpet sweeper around or wiping down things out on the floor or in the locker rooms. These are signs to look for in a good gym, especially if it's a franchise or a local operation. No use having a lot of fancy equipment if it's broken or doesn't work right.
